Rescate do sistema, anteriormente coñecida como SystemRescueCD, é unha distribución de Linux deseñada para recuperar sistemas operativos danados, xestionar particións, facer copias de seguridade e administrar. Está baseada en Arch Linux e contén moitas utilidades para traballar co sistema.
Principais características de SystemRescue
- Recuperación do cargador de arranque (GRUB, Syslinux)
- Traballar con sistemas de ficheiros danados
- Xestión de particións (GParted, parted, fdisk, gdisk)
- Creación e restauración de copias de seguridade (Clonezilla, dd, rsync)
- Comprobación de discos SMART (smartctl)
- Traballo con redes (SSH, NFS, Samba)
- Compatibilidade con utilidades para Windows NTFS e FAT
- Acceso remoto (VNC, SSH)
Comezando con SystemRescue
Para a comodidade dos usuarios, a distribución SystemRescue xa está dispoñible para entrar no modo de recuperación. Para usar esta funcionalidade, vaia ao panel de control do servidor virtual VMManager e active o modo de recuperación.
Agora podes acceder ao servidor. Como facelo? Necesitas conectarte a través de VNC protocolo de calquera xeito conveniente: a través dun navegador ou cliente instalado no teu ordenador. Entón terás acceso a todas as opcións de administración do sistema a través de SystemRescue.
SystemRescue en modo consola
As accións principais realízanse no modo consola. Monta particións para diagnosticar sistemas Linux ou Windows instalados no teu disco. Podes montar sistemas de ficheiros Linux (ext4, xfs, btrfs, reiserfs), así como particións FAT e NTFS usadas por Windows, podes facer copias de seguridade de datos e ficheiros do sistema operativo e restauralos, podes usar o vim nano editores para editar ficheiros.
SystemRescue con GUI
Se precisa ferramentas gráficas, pode iniciar o entorno gráfico introducindo o comando startx comando. O entorno gráfico permíteche traballar con GParted (xestor de particións), usar editores gráficos como Geany ou Featherpad, navegar pola web e usar terminais como xfce-terminal.
Configuración de rede SystemRescue
SystemRescue permíteche conectarte á rede. Esta funcionalidade permíteche crear copias de seguridade a través da rede, descargar ficheiros, traballar remotamente a través de SSH ou acceder a ficheiros situados nun servidor Linux (a través de NFS) ou nun sistema Windows (a través de Samba). A forma máis cómoda de configurar a rede é usar o servizo Network-Manager. Ofrece unha ferramenta gráfica moi cómoda para configurar a rede. Simplifica enormemente a configuración da rede. Esta ferramenta está dispoñible como unha pequena icona na barra de tarefas xunto ao reloxo no ambiente gráfico. Unha cómoda utilidade de consola é nmtui - proporciona unha interface de texto para configurar e xestionar conexións de rede. Forma parte de NetworkManager e permite aos usuarios configurar parámetros de rede sen saír do terminal.
Se queres configurar a rede manualmente, podes usar as útiles ferramentas da liña de comandos.
Abre un terminal e executa:
ip link show
Verás unha lista de interfaces, por exemplo:
1. lo: ...
2. ens3: ...
Configuración de IP estática:
ip addr add 192.168.1.100/24 dev ens3
ip route add default via 192.168.1.1
Comprobe co comando:
ip addr show eth0
ip route
Podes configurar o DNS editando ou creando un ficheiro /etc/resolv.conf:
nano /etc/resolv.conf
E fai entradas:
nameserver 8.8.8.8
nameserver 1.1.1.1
Ferramentas e comandos básicos de SystemRescue
Restaurando o cargador de arranque GRUB
Determina a partición raíz:
fdisk -l
Montar a partición raíz:
mount /dev/sdXn /mnt
Para sistemas UEFI:
mount /dev/sdXn /mnt/boot/efi
Instalar GRUB:
grub-install --root-directory=/mnt /dev/sdXn
update-grub
Para XFS (só marcar):
xfs_repair -n /dev/sdXn
Xestión de particións
Comandos dispoñibles: parted, fdisk, gdisk, lsblk, mkfs, mount, umount
Creando unha partición ext4:
mkfs.ext4 /dev/sdXn
Traballando con sistemas de ficheiros
Comprobación e restauración do sistema de ficheiros:
fsck /dev/sdXn # для ext4, ext3
ntfsfix /dev/sdXn # для NTFS
Montaxe:
mount /dev/sdXn /mnt
Traballando con Btrfs e XFS:
btrfs check /dev/sdXn
xfs_repair /dev/sdXn
Clonación de disco con ddrescue
Clonar un disco danado nunha imaxe:
ddrescue -f -n /dev/sdXn /mnt/backup/sdXn.img /mnt/backup/sdXn.log
Continuando unha clonación interrompida cun intento de recuperar sectores defectuosos:
ddrescue -d -f -r3 /dev/sdXn /mnt/backup/sdXn.img /mnt/backup/sdXn.log
Backup
con dd:
dd if=/dev/sdXn of=/dev/sdXn bs=64K status=progress
con rsync:
rsync -aAXv /mnt/source/ /mnt/backup/
Copiar datos pola rede
Na máquina de destino (receptor):
nc -l -p 1234 | dd of=disk.img
Na máquina orixinal (fonte):
dd if=/dev/sdXn | nc 192.168.1.100 1234
Sae do modo de recuperación
No panel de control do servidor virtual VMManager, seleccione a máquina requirida e desactive o modo de recuperación no menú; despois de reiniciar, o servidor arrancará no seu estado anterior.
Preguntas frecuentes sobre SystemRescue
Como escribir SystemRescue nunha unidade flash USB?
Descarga a distribución desde o web oficiale, a seguir, crea unha unidade flash de instalación
Windows: con Rufus
Linux:
dd if=systemrescue.iso of=/dev/sdX bs=4M status=progress && sync
É posible usar SystemRescue sen instalación?
Si, funciona completamente en modo Live: executándose desde USB, CD ou ISO nunha máquina virtual.
Que sistemas de ficheiros admite?
Compatible con ext2/3/4, XFS, Btrfs, FAT, NTFS, ReiserFS, exFAT e outros.
Como clonar un disco?
Linux:
dd if=/dev/sda of=/dev/sdb bs=64K status=progress
É posible recuperar ficheiros eliminados?
Si, usando photorec (interface de texto) ou testdisk (recuperación de particións).
Como crear unha copia de seguridade?
Por exemplo rsync:
rsync -aAXv /mnt/source/ /mnt/backup/
Hai soporte para discos de Windows?
Si, podes montar e ler NTFS e FAT32.
É posible usar SystemRescue de forma remota?
Si, admítense SSH, VNC, Samba, NFS e outras ferramentas de rede.
Conclusión
SystemRescue é unha ferramenta indispensable para administradores de sistemas, enxeñeiros de soporte e usuarios avanzados. Facilita a recuperación de datos, a resolución de problemas de arranque, o diagnóstico de hardware e a xestión de particións. Cunha variedade de utilidades integradas, substitúe ducias de distribucións e utilidades de Live nunha única ISO.